Battery Testing Equipment Market Developments in Advanced Testing Technologies

 

The global battery testing equipment market is witnessing significant growth as industries increasingly prioritize battery performance, safety, and lifecycle optimization. Battery testing equipment plays a critical role in evaluating parameters such as capacity, charge-discharge cycles, internal resistance, and thermal stability across a wide range of battery types, including lithium-ion, lead-acid, and emerging solid-state batteries. The market is projected to reach US$615.5 million in 2026 and expand to approximately US$937.8 million by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 6.2% during the forecast period. This growth is fueled by the rapid electrification of transportation, increasing deployment of renewable energy storage systems, and rising demand for high-quality batteries across consumer electronics, medical devices, and industrial applications.


A major growth driver is the accelerating adoption of electric vehicles (EVs), which require rigorous and precise battery testing to ensure safety, performance, and compliance with global standards. Among product categories, battery cyclers and analyzers dominate the market due to their ability to simulate real-world operating conditions and provide detailed performance insights. From a regional perspective, Asia-Pacific leads the battery testing equipment market, supported by its strong battery manufacturing ecosystem, particularly in China, Japan, and South Korea. The region’s dominance is further reinforced by high EV production volumes, government incentives for clean energy adoption, and the presence of leading battery manufacturers investing in advanced testing infrastructure.

Market Segmentation


The battery testing equipment market is segmented based on product type, battery type, application, and end-user industry, each contributing to the market’s overall development. By product type, the market includes battery cyclers, battery analyzers, impedance testers, and environmental testing systems. Battery cyclers are widely used for charge-discharge testing and lifecycle analysis, making them essential for EV and energy storage applications. Battery analyzers, on the other hand, provide detailed insights into battery performance, including voltage, current, and capacity measurements, which are crucial for quality assurance.


In terms of battery type, the market is categorized into lithium-ion batteries, lead-acid batteries, nickel-based batteries, and emerging battery technologies. Lithium-ion batteries dominate the segment due to their widespread use in EVs, consumer electronics, and energy storage systems. By application, the market spans automotive, consumer electronics, industrial, energy storage, and medical sectors. The automotive segment holds a significant share due to the rapid growth of EVs, while the energy storage segment is gaining traction with increasing investments in renewable energy infrastructure. End-users include battery manufacturers, automotive OEMs, research institutions, and testing laboratories, all of which rely on advanced testing equipment to ensure product reliability and compliance.

Market Restraints


Despite strong growth prospects, the battery testing equipment market faces several challenges. The high cost of advanced testing systems can be a significant barrier, particularly for small and medium-sized enterprises. These systems often require substantial investment in infrastructure and skilled personnel, limiting their adoption in cost-sensitive markets. Additionally, the rapid evolution of battery technologies, including solid-state batteries, presents challenges for testing equipment manufacturers, who must continuously innovate to keep pace with changing requirements. Limited standardization across different battery types and testing protocols can also create complexities, affecting market growth.
